pouches

UK //ˈpaʊtʃɪz//US //ˈpaʊtʃɪz//

词源

源自中古英语 pouche,借自古法语 poche(袋子),最终源自原始日耳曼语 *puk-(膨胀)。

noun

❶ 指小型袋子或容器,通常由柔软材料制成,用于存放小物件。常见于衣物口袋、动物颊囊或包装袋等场景。

“The kangaroo carries its baby in a pouch.”

(袋鼠用育儿袋携带幼崽。)

“She kept her coins in a small leather pouch.”

(她把硬币装在一个小皮袋里。)

❶ 医学上指身体组织形成的囊状结构,如疝气囊或眼睑肿胀形成的囊袋。

“After the surgery, he developed a hernia pouch.”

(手术后他出现了疝气囊。)

“The doctor examined the pouch under her eyelid.”

(医生检查了她眼皮下的囊袋。)

同义词:bags, sacs, pockets, containers, compartments

verb

❶ 将某物装入袋中或使形成袋状,常见于包装或生物行为描述。

“The squirrel pouched its acorns efficiently.”

(松鼠熟练地把橡果塞进颊袋。)

“She pouched the loose buttons before sewing.”

(缝纫前她把散落的纽扣收进小袋。)

同义词:bag, pack, store, gather, contain
